Does your partner jokingly call you names? While it may seem harmless, it's important to understand the potential impact of this behavior.

Joking name-calling involves using playful or teasing language to label someone. It can be a common part of romantic relationships, often used to express affection or create a sense of intimacy. However, it's crucial to recognize when playful teasing crosses the line into disrespectful or hurtful behavior.

The impact of joking name-calling can vary depending on the context, the individuals involved, and the frequency and severity of the behavior. Some people may find it affectionate and harmless, while others may experience it as demeaning or disrespectful. Over time, even seemingly innocuous name-calling can erode self-esteem and damage the relationship.

If you're concerned about your partner's joking name-calling, it's important to communicate your feelings openly and honestly. Let them know how their words affect you and establish clear boundaries around what is and isn't acceptable. Remember, healthy relationships are built on mutual respect and open communication.

Impact on Self-Esteem

The phrase "my boyfriend calls me names jokingly" often refers to a pattern of behavior that, while initially perceived as playful or affectionate, can have a detrimental impact on self-esteem and the overall health of the relationship.

  • Diminished Self-Worth: Repetitive name-calling, even in a seemingly humorous context, can chip away at an individual's self-esteem. Over time, the recipient may internalize these negative labels and develop a diminished sense of self-worth.
  • Erosion of Trust: Playful name-calling can create a dynamic where one partner feels belittled or disrespected. This can erode trust and create a sense of insecurity within the relationship.
  • Increased Vulnerability: Individuals who are subjected to name-calling may become more vulnerable to other forms of emotional abuse or manipulation. The constant negative reinforcement can make them less likely to speak up or defend themselves.
  • Damaged Communication: Name-calling can disrupt healthy communication patterns within a relationship. It can create a climate of fear or inhibition, where one partner is hesitant to express themselves openly.

It's important to recognize that the impact of name-calling on self-esteem and relationships is cumulative. Even seemingly harmless instances can contribute to a pattern of behavior that has lasting negative effects. Therefore, it's crucial to address and resolve any issues related to name-calling in a relationship to maintain a healthy and respectful dynamic.

Underlying Issues

The phrase "my boyfriend calls me names jokingly" often refers to a pattern of behavior that may stem from underlying issues within the relationship. Joking name-calling can be a way for one partner to exert power and control over the other, or it can be a symptom of unresolved conflicts that are not being addressed directly.

For example, a partner who consistently uses demeaning or belittling language may be attempting to establish a sense of superiority or dominance in the relationship. This type of name-calling can have a significant impact on the self-esteem of the recipient, making them feel insecure and less valued.

Additionally, unresolved conflicts can manifest as joking name-calling. When partners avoid addressing deeper issues, they may resort to name-calling as a way to express their or resentment. This can create a cycle of negativity and conflict within the relationship.

It is important to recognize that joking name-calling is not a harmless form of communication. It can be a symptom of deeper issues that need to be addressed in order to maintain a healthy and respectful relationship. If you find yourself in a situation where your partner is calling you names jokingly, it is crucial to communicate your discomfort and to seek support from a trusted friend, family member, or therapist.
